首页 > 资讯 > 精选范文 >

ASCII代码

更新时间:发布时间:作者:微笑rain慕寒

ASCII代码】在当今数字化时代,计算机语言看似复杂难懂,但其实它背后隐藏着一套简单而强大的规则——ASCII代码。作为计算机科学的基础之一,ASCII(American Standard Code for Information Interchange,美国信息交换标准代码)不仅影响着数据的存储与传输,还深刻地塑造了我们与数字世界互动的方式。

什么是ASCII代码?

ASCII代码是一种字符编码标准,最初由美国国家标准协会(ANSI)于1960年代制定,目的是为不同计算机系统之间提供统一的信息交换方式。它通过将每个字符映射到一个唯一的数字(即“码点”),使得计算机能够识别和处理文本信息。

ASCII代码总共定义了128个不同的字符,包括大写字母、小写字母、数字、标点符号以及一些控制字符。例如,字母“A”的ASCII码是65,而“a”的ASCII码是97,这种设计让计算机可以轻松区分大小写。

ASCII的应用场景

尽管现代计算机系统已经发展出更复杂的字符编码方式(如Unicode),但ASCII仍然是许多基础技术的核心。以下是一些常见的应用场景:

- 数据通信:在早期的电子邮件、网络协议(如HTTP)中,ASCII被广泛用于传输文本信息。

- 编程语言:许多编程语言(如C、Python等)都支持ASCII字符操作,开发者常通过ASCII码来处理字符串和字符。

- 文件格式:纯文本文件(如.txt)通常使用ASCII编码,确保跨平台兼容性。

- 硬件控制:某些设备(如打印机、终端)仍依赖ASCII控制字符实现特定功能,比如换行、退格等。

ASCII的局限性

虽然ASCII在历史上起到了重要作用,但它也有明显的不足之处。由于只包含128个字符,它无法支持非英语语言的字符,例如中文、日文或阿拉伯文。随着全球化的发展,这一限制逐渐显现,促使了更全面的编码标准——Unicode的诞生。

然而,即使在今天,ASCII仍然具有不可替代的价值。它作为基础编码体系,为后续的字符集提供了参考,并且在许多低资源环境下依然被广泛使用。

小结

ASCII代码是计算机世界中不可或缺的一部分,它以简洁的方式实现了字符与数字之间的转换,成为信息处理的基础工具。尽管它的应用范围在不断缩小,但在理解计算机如何“说话”方面,ASCII始终扮演着关键角色。无论是学习编程、研究数据通信,还是探索计算机历史,了解ASCII都是迈向数字世界的重要一步。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。